    Abstract

    In this paper, experiments were carried out by using a burner in order to predict flame spread along the wooden surface of wall in the case of localized fire scenario and the result was compared with the values obtained by using numerical model. On the basis of agreement between the theoretical and experimental results, the calculation for flame spread of localized fire of 3MW for 1200 seconds was carried out.
